Package: mummer
Version: 3.22~dfsg-1
Severity: important


the perl scripts /usr/bin/promer and /usr/bin/nucmer both contain strings relating to the debian packaging environment

(i.e. /build/charles-mummer_3.22~dfsg-1-amd64-Jqs39e/mummer-3.22~dfsg/debian/tmp/ prefixes the paths to usr/bin/)

I don't know enough about how the packaging process works to suggest where this issue occurs
